Youth opportunity in Hoshiarpur

80% of registered enterprises are in services while 20% are in manufacturing. Only 3% of employment is in small and medium enterprises. 62% of school-age children are enrolled in higher secondary school (classes 9–12). Only 38% of ITI trainers are certified.

In Hoshiarpur, which ranks 12 of 23 in Punjab for youth opportunity, the overall opportunity score is 52.8 out of 100. It runs ahead of the national picture on secondary school enrolment in classes 9 to 12 at 81.7%. On formal-sector jobs at 8.3% and young people in the labour force aged 15 to 29 at 44.5%, it sits close to the national mark.
